Case Study: Capital Tractor, Inc.

       

Equipment Theft & Rising Insurance Premiums

After experiencing an ever-increasing volume of theft, Capital Tractor, Inc. started looking for new solutions to prevent theft of small and medium-sized tractors, mowers, and similar equipment on its retail yards. Fences, barriers and lighting had not stopped brazen thieves from driving onto the dealership lots and loading up trailers with equipment, then driving through or around the barriers.

Rising insurance costs due to theft was a big problem for the Alabama-based Kubota dealer. Online research in 2019 led Capital Tractor to Vulcan Security Systems, LLC, a Mobotix partner based in Birmingham, Alabama. Jason Maddox, president of Vulcan Security Systems, made a visit to Capital Tractor’s locations and developed a customized video security system proposal to meet the specific needs and goals of Capital Tractor.

Vulcan Security Systems installed a number of MOBOTIX M26 cameras around the premises of Capital Tractor’s locations and set up an event-based monitoring package for after-hours monitoring by VSS’s monitoring service. At the time of the original installation in 2019, Capital Tractor had two locations. In 2021 the company expanded with the addition of two new locations (another in Alabama and one in Mississippi), and management asked VSS to install Mobotix cameras at the new locations.

Capital Tractor, Inc., an Alabama-based equipment dealer, is one of the largest Kubota dealers in the U.S. and also represents a wide range of other equipment manufacturers for sales, rentals, and parts. Capital Tractor has three locations in Alabama: Montgomery, Brundidge and Mobile, and one in Lucedale Mississippi.

MOBOTIX M26 Cameras

Mobotix M26 Cameras

The all-purpose MOBOTIX M26 cameras, 6MP resolution, are suitable for both indoor and outdoor use and feature digital pan and zoom capabilities. Multiple lens options are available and lenses can be swapped out, as needs change, without having to replace the entire camera. Cameras support two-way communication with built-in microphones and speakers.

In addition to visual motion detection through the 3D Motion Detection and analytics capabilities, the M26 can track ambient temperatures and be programmed to trigger alerts based on ambient temperature changes or integrated with control systems for more sophisticated operational needs.

Event-Based Security Camera Monitoring Services

MOBOTIX cameras can be programmed to send alerts to an off-premises monitoring site if the camera detects activity in the defined fields of concern. The monitoring service can remotely view the activity to determine if it warrants action.

The ability to engage in two-way communication allows the monitoring agent to deliver a verbal warning to an apparent trespasser or intruder, or make further inquiry as to the reason the person is on the premises. Depending on client preferences–and based on the needs of the situation–the monitoring station will notify company personnel and/or law enforcement.

“If it’s 10 a.m. on a Sunday, and I get an alert, I can remote in and check it out, identify as probably just a browser, and ask the monitoring station to just monitor until they leave,” Bob said. “On the other hand, if it’s at 10:30 at night when we have someone looking at equipment that might be handled differently.”

“Operationally, we have confidence that someone is watching when we’re not physically there,” Bobo said. “We’ve had no incidents of theft since installation.

The Takeaway

The MOBOTIX M26 cameras are performing as designed and, combined with the system monitoring package, Capital Tractor has solved its problem.
